College Football Playoff 2024: Week 2 Predictions and Insights

Impact of Week 1 on Playoff Projections

The curtain has risen on the 2024 College Football Playoff scene, with the initial week's games casting a long shadow over the playoff forecasts. Notably, USC's pivotal triumph has sent ripples through the rankings and shaped early playoff conversations.

USC's Strategic Victory

Amidst a charged atmosphere in Las Vegas, USC clinched a decisive 27-20 victory against LSU, an outcome that didn't just alter the fate of the Trojans but also shook the playoff landscape. Lincoln Riley, USC's head coach, emphasized post-game, "I don't coach for the media, I don't coach for headlines," underscoring the focused progression of the team beyond public expectation.

Early Playoff Implications

With the advent of the 12-team playoff format, every game's impact is magnified, and Week 1 was no exception. The victory not only propelled USC into the spotlight but also positioned them prominently on this week's Bubble Watch. This list is pivotal as it provides insights into the predicted playoff bracket, detailing who might get first-round byes and highlighting the first teams out of the current top 12.

SEC's Dominant Odds

The SEC continues to assert its dominance, with a robust 46.2% probability of advancing five or more teams into the playoffs, according to the Allstate Playoff Predictor. This statistic not only underscores the conference's strength but also its critical role in shaping the playoff tableau.

Top Seeds and First-Round Matchups

With the introduction of the 12-team format in the College Football Playoff, the stakes in the opening weeks have never been higher. The landscape of week 1 has set the stage for a thrilling sequence of first-round games, promising a fierce battle to the national championship.

First-Round Bye Leaders

The privilege of first-round byes is reserved for the top four seeds, each a conference champion. These teams have not only demonstrated their prowess through early victories but also through strategic and powerful gameplay that reverberates through their rankings.

Georgia Bulldogs: The Pioneers at the Top

Claiming the No. 1 seed, the Georgia Bulldogs have emerged as frontrunners following their authoritative win over Clemson. Positioned at the apex of both the ESPN Football Power Index and with a leading chance to clinch the SEC, Georgia's robust gameplay sets them as the team to beat.

Ohio State Buckeyes: The Formidable Contenders

The No. 2 seed is snagged by the Ohio State Buckeyes, who have separated themselves from the pack in the Big Ten. Their dominant performance against Akron has solidified their position as a key contender for the national title.

Miami Hurricanes: Surging Forward

The No. 3 seed goes to the Miami Hurricanes, who have topped the ACC's chart early in the season. Their win against Florida not only marked a strong start but also positioned them as a dark horse in the playoff race.

Utah Utes: The Western Stronghold

Rounding out the top four, the Utah Utes claim the No. 4 seed. With a blend of experienced leadership and a formidable defense, Utah is a team that could very well navigate its way through to the finals.

Explosive First-Round Matchups

  • No. 12 Boise State Broncos at No. 5 Texas Longhorns: A clash of champions where the winner takes on Utah. Despite Boise State's lower seeding, their high-octane offense could pose a serious challenge to Texas.
  • No. 9 Ole Miss Rebels at No. 8 Penn State Nittany Lions: This game is a powerhouse matchup with both teams looking strong in their openers. The victor faces a daunting task against Georgia in the next round.
  • No. 11 Oregon Ducks at No. 6 Notre Dame Fighting Irish: Both teams have much to prove, and this game could be pivotal for their playoff aspirations. The winner will challenge Miami, adding extra spice to the contest.
  • No. 10 Alabama Crimson Tide at No. 7 USC Trojans: A rematch in the making, should both teams advance. After USC's impressive win over LSU, this game will be a litmus test for their championship credentials.

Analysis of Teams on the Playoff Bubble

The landscape of the College Football Playoff is always in flux, and as we look towards Week 2, the bubble teams are under the microscope. The precarious balance between potential playoff glory and early-season disappointment is a thin line.

On The Brink: First Four Out

The battle for inclusion in the top 12 is fierce, with several teams narrowly missing out. The Missouri Tigers find themselves just outside the playoff bracket, edged out by Boise State for the final seed. Despite a respectable showing, their placement hinges on future performances and other teams' outcomes.

The Tennessee Volunteers are teetering on the edge, boasting a significant 49.9% chance of making the playoffs, as per predictions. Their upcoming games, particularly against NC State, will be crucial in solidifying their standing or seeing their hopes dashed.

Despite a strong start, the Michigan Wolverines face a tough battle ahead. Their immediate future includes a high-stakes clash against Texas, which could dramatically sway their playoff chances.

The Oklahoma Sooners, despite a dominant win over Temple, are still finding their footing in the SEC. Their path to the playoff is not straightforward, with critical matchups on the horizon that will test their mettle.

Close Contenders: Next Four Out

The Kansas State Wildcats and the Oklahoma State Cowboys are also in the conversation but need a few key victories to break into the playoff circle. Both teams showed promise in their openers and will look to build on that momentum.

The Kansas Jayhawks have an opportunity to prove their worth in an upcoming game against Illinois, a matchup that could significantly boost their profile.

The LSU Tigers, despite a narrow loss to USC, have the potential to rebound strongly. Their schedule ahead includes several opportunities to climb back into playoff contention, with key games that could serve as turning points.

Group of 5 Spotlight

Among the Group of 5 conferences, the Boise State Broncos lead the pack. Their high-scoring affair against Georgia Southern showcased their offensive firepower, setting up a pivotal matchup against Oregon.

The Tulane Green Wave are also making waves, with a significant upcoming game against Kansas State that could prove to be a decider in their playoff journey.

The Memphis Tigers and the App State Mountaineers are teams to watch, each with challenging games ahead that could bolster their resumes and upset the playoff predictions.
